I'm very pleased with the result. My TaoTao VIP 50cc scooter is equipped with it. Upgrades are easy to add on. It turned out to be a good thing to be able to remove the factory restrictive air box, a little more noticeable on the road but I don't mind it. In addition, you'll also get a boost in speed. Although the product description stated that it contains a #75 main jet, my jet came with a #78. #33. The size of a pilot jet is 33 inches. My old carb had a main jet of #81 and a pilot jet of #33 the same size. * * *M4X0 is the thread size for the main jet. The main thread size is M6x0 on the 70
pilot jet. It was a no hassle situation to install the PCV hose from the valve cover. I simply zip tied the hose to the frame and ran it up the frame and then put a filter on the end of the hose to be sure. There's a good chance you'll need to adjust the carburetor if you say it didn't work or ran worse with this kit. The air filter allows more air to pass through, meaning you'll likely need to clean your air filter. Tuning is very complex, and it depends on a number of factors, including elevation and temperature. many good forums and videos out there on how to do it on engines and carbs like these. Be sure your scooter doesn't have any other problems as well. It is important to have the valve adjustment correct, the CDI is working, and the coil and spark plug are in good condition, etc. If you have no idea how to check them, take the scooter to someone with a knowledge of how to do so. The first thing you need to know about me is that I'm not a mechanic, but just a DIY enthusiast. My son's 50cc 139QMB Boom Revolution is in need of a carburetor replacement, so I decided to do it the only logical thing to do if I could add extra As of yet, no big bore upgrades have been attempted, and the consensus among experts does not recommend them.
The stock intake manifold on the bike has two vacuum ports for two hoses the left port is for the petcock hose, the right port is for the oxygen hose. You should never leave a vacuum line unconnected. The new air intake was also ordered when I ordered the new carb and installed it with it. In addition, I needed to deal with the breather tube coming off the cylinder head which had been attached to the air box when I replaced the stock air box with the included cone air filter. I also ordered a tiny Breather filter (Uni Breather It came with the fuel/air mixture screw set at 7 half turns, which I figured was about where the manufacturer advises it to be given the added air from the cone filter, and it can be adjusted to custom fit. When the bike was all hooked up and the clamps tightened, as well as the vacuum hoses checked for leaks, I started it. I allowed the carburetor to fill with fuel for five or six tries before it finally started. The new note was slightly lower because of the added air as I sped away. Having this kit installed has helped me increase my speed by about five miles per hour. The speed is clearly higher uphill and downhill I got up to 49 mph whereas at the most 40 mph was reachable. The mixture screw was turning in a half turn, so I turned it back in a half turn and rode the bike again. Maybe it was still slightly rich, but I felt there was room for more power. It seemed like there was negligible speed difference, but there was a slight hum in the air. It was not necessary to adjust my idle because there was no stall, nor was there any overheating A lone. This is my second order from this seller, so I should say that this is the second kit I have ordered. It had a defective fuel/air screw that fell out, so it was a bad product. I had originally used the included air manifold with one vacuum port disconnected from the clean air blower, as well as not connecting the spare breather filter when I set it up. It was horrible trying to dial in the fuel/air screw, and the bike would either bog or sputter afterward. Furthermore the bike was stalling at a stop, and my idle screw was not adjusting properly. In my first attempt with carb replacement, I got a bit nervous so I put back the stock carb and air box, and the engine performed as it should. As described above, after ordering a replacement carb kit, performance and experience were similar to the first time with very little modification needed to the engine post-installation and just a boost in horsepower. This is, I suppose, the proper way to do it. If you want to replace the carburetor on your 139QMB 50cc, I recommend this kit. In addition to the carb kit, I purchased an NGK spark plug, racing ignition coil, and racing CDI box, all of which provide enhanced performance. All of these components were purchased from Amazon, and they are all essential if you want to maximize increased performance. Make sure none of your vacuum lines and intake manifold are leaking.
